Buying Guide: Key Considerations For Nitrogen Flow Meter Regulators
- Flow range vs. application: Match the scale to your typical brazing or purging flow requirements. Low-flow indicators excel at precision braze work, while higher-range meters support broader purge and testing operations.
- Regulator vs. indicator: Decide if you need a combined regulator/flowmeter or a separate indicator to pair with an existing regulator. Hybrid designs can simplify setup in the field.
- Connection type and compatibility: CGA-580 is common for nitrogen, but verify inlet/outlet fittings (1/4″ flare, 7/16″-20, etc.) to ensure a proper fit with your tanks and hoses.
- Durability and protection: Enclosed gauges and protective boots help in rugged environments. Knob design (like SLAM) can improve durability during transport or repeated adjustments.
- Readability and visualization: Visual flow indicators (orange floats) support quick checks during multi-step processes and can reduce guesswork under time pressure.
- Maintenance and calibration: Consider models with straightforward serviceability and easy-to-read gauges for long-term reliability in the field.
FAQ
- What does a nitrogen flow meter regulator do? It controls and displays the rate of nitrogen gas flow and, in many cases, regulates pressure to support brazing, purging, and leak-testing tasks.
- What is CGA-580 used for? CGA-580 is a standard inlet connection for nitrogen regulators and flowmeters, ensuring compatibility with many nitrogen cylinders and hoses.
- When should I choose a flow indicator over a full regulator? If you already have a regulator, a flow indicator helps monitor actual gas movement. If you need both flow control and monitoring in one unit, a hybrid regulator/flowmeter is convenient.
- Is a high PSI capability always better? Not necessarily. Use-case dictates need; high PSI is useful for purge and testing, but many brazing tasks operate effectively at lower pressures.
- Can I mix different brands together? It is possible if fittings match and the system maintains safe operation. Always verify compatibility with your tank, hoses, and tools before use.
- What is the best option for beginners? A balanced choice with clear flow visualization and standard 1/4″ flare fittings offers straightforward setup and reliable performance for common brazing and purge tasks.
